Description

Modern seismic design is strictly governed by building code requirements, such as those found in ASCE/SEI 7-10, Minimum Design Loads for Buildings and Other Structures. Similarly, modern seismic assessment of existing buildings (and seismic rehabilitation) is governed by requirements found in ASCE/SEI 41-06, Seismic Rehabilitation of Existing Buildings. However, few studies have examined the agreement between code requirements for design and assessment. The following report is a pilot investigation into the correlation between design and assessment methods for reinforced concrete lateral systems. The report focuses on ‘Special Reinforced Concrete Moment Resisting Frames’ and ‘Special Reinforced Concrete Shear Walls’. The parent project aims to relate design and assessment for a broad spectrum of building layouts and heights, for both reinforced concrete and structural steel lateral resisting systems.
